Question 1042051: Last problem I'm having issues with is
e^(12-5x)-7=123
I got as far as adding 7 to both sides and got stuck

e%5E%2812-5x%29-7=123

e%5E%2812-5x%29=130

Learn to write exponential equations as logarithm equations:

B%5EC=A and C=log%28B%2CA%29 are equivalent.

So e%5E%2812-5x%29=130 is equivalent to 

12-5x=log%28e%2C%28130%29%29

An abbreviation for loge is ln, so

12-5x=ln%28130%29



x+=+-ln%28130%29%2F5%2B12%2F5

Get your calculator:

x+=+1.42649311
